Abstract

Minimizing side effects by using response-adopted therapy strategies plays an important role in the management of pediatric Hodgkin lymphoma (HL); however, the criteria for the definition of adequate or inadequate response are controversial. The aim of this study is to compare different methods of interpretation of F-18-FDG-PET/CT (PET) in the prediction of disease outcome in order to determine the optimum method in this regard.
